Rep. Collins Calls For Probe of CNN Report of Pulling Spy Out of Russia

CNN’s report that the CIA extracted a high-level spy from Russia due to President Donald Trump’s “mishandling” of classified intelligence warrants a probe, Rep. Doug Collins told Fox News’ America’s Newsroom on Tuesday.

"I really question whose side CNN is on," the Georgia Republican said. “To put this out at this time and to put it in such a way that the CIA had to come out and respond to this is, really, a disturbing part.”

The White House on Tuesday slammed CNN for the report, with Press Secretary Stephanie Grisham saying in a statement that “CNN’s reporting is not only incorrect, it has the potential to put lives in danger.”

The CIA also criticized the reporting, calling it "misguided" and "simply false."

CNN, however, stood by its report that the U.S. pulled its source from Russia in 2017, in part due to concern that the Trump administration had "repeatedly mishandled classified intelligence and could contribute to exposing the covert source as a spy."
